a variety of densities for the tiles The high density of terracotta is a quality that manufacturers often highlight
Terracotta with a high density need to be used in heavy-traffic areas to stop the surface from breaking
Terracotta with a low density is an inexpensive yet brittle material
Terracotta with a low density is porous, and as a result, it should not be used in locations that are likely to get stained, such as bathrooms and kitchens
Shades The color of terracotta tile might vary depending on where the clay is obtained
Terracotta tiles may range in color from yellowish-brown to dark brown, with many shades of reddish brown in between
Clay is used in the production of Saltillo terracotta in the Mexican state of Coahuila
Golden and reddish in color, saltillo tiles are often used
Tiles that are natural, burnished, and sealed Terracotta tiles, in their unfired state, have a coloration that is a mixture of red and mud, and when they are fired, these colors produce both unique and subtle images
Terracotta that has not been coated becomes porous as a result of this
Water and other liquids can seep into its core, which might result in mold or discoloration
Terracotta that is still in its natural state is often sealed for protection against these dangers
Terracotta’s absorbency may be reduced by burnishing the surface
In order to obtain a denser and smoother finish, burnishing is done at many stages of the manufacturing process

Terracotta is a hard-surface tile flooring material which is offered at different prices
Actually, it’s a form of pottery manufactured from a particular red or earthenware clay
Clay is molded into the required ceramic tile, dried, and then fired at temperatures in excess of 1000 degrees Fahrenheit
The outcome is hard, long-lasting flooring that is inherently porous and vulnerable to stains
There are a variety of options for manufacturing
Certain machines employ relatively accurate computer-guided sawing mechanisms to make huge quantities of terracotta tiles fast, effectively, and with consistent dimensions
Terracotta clay colors are still visible, but the pieces are designed to fit together in patterns or rows
Terracotta tiles may also be purchased from a local ceramics shop
These are made by hand by skilled craftsmen, and as a result, they tend to be less accurate
Because it may offer the floor a particular identity, this might be treasured
While more costly, they might be harder to install correctly
Terracotta is a term used to describe a wide range of baked clay materials that may be used in some ways
While the material’s natural coloring may be generally selected, each item is an original, one-of-a-kind work of natural art
Pieces of the puzzle may then be put together in almost endless ways
The method used to make terracotta significantly impacts the final product’s quality
In certain cases, it might be difficult to tell excellent materials from poor, even if you can see or touch them
On the other hand, low-quality tiles will wear out far more quickly and be more vulnerable to harm
Buying from a reputed manufacturer with a strong reputation and a quality guarantee is essential
Make sure you acquire the space measurements and then add at least 10% to them when purchasing tile flooring
This will consider any waste or cutbacks you may have to make
At the very end, you should strive to hang on to a few additional tiles
Broken or discolored parts may be repaired using these

Terracotta floor tiles have both advantages and disadvantages
Rustic, Southwest, Mediterranean, and Old-World styles are all associated with it
Natural materials that are very durable; a choice of finish styles (none to high shine) are available; warm and earthy feel; suited for indoor and outdoor usage; resistant to mold and bacterial development are just some of the advantages
Due to its porous nature, it swiftly wicks away moisture
Particularly prone to citric acids, alcohols, oily residues, and vinegar
To avoid stains, discolouration, and cracks, sealant must be applied every year
According to a variety of sources, installation may be time-consuming and difficult
The use of a professional installer is strongly advised
Spills should be cleaned using a moderate dishwashing detergent, warm water, and a soft towel, Dry the damp mop as soon as you can
Additionally, since grout is susceptible to stains, regular cleaning is necessary to maintain its appearance

Homeowners are dubious on whether to use terracotta tiles in their bathrooms
Terracotta is a lovely red clay burned flooring material that is worth highlighting
It has a great rustic aspect that feels natural and inviting, while still being eye-catching in its many permutations
Terracotta is a porous flooring option that needs frequent sealing to keep stains at bay
As a result, it might be a difficult option for many bathrooms
Porosity Terracotta is a form of ceramic, and in their natural condition, all ceramics are very absorbent
This is a concern since bathrooms are wet places with multiple staining dangers, all of which may threaten to damage your flooring installation on a regular basis
There are a few things that can be done to mitigate this
The first is surface burnishing, which involves firing the clay in such a manner that the pores in the completed piece are somewhat smaller
This may then be paired with the use of a high-quality ceramic sealing agent, which will block the pores of the material while providing an undetectable layer of protection
Rugs placed strategically around bathtubs and shower stalls might also assist to some degree
Terracotta Glazed Flooring Glazing is the process of melting glass over the surface of a porous terra cotta tile to create an impermeable coating that is resistant to moisture, stains, molds, and liquid penetration
The glaze used may be printed to look like whatever you want, but it does obscure the natural aesthetic of the glazed tiles, reducing part of the appeal of utilizing them
Terracotta may be used in a bathroom because to the glazing procedure
The difference between these pieces and conventional ceramics is sometimes a little softer feel and a more rustic natural form underneath the ornamental molten glass finish

What is terracotta? It’s a kind of ceramic tile that uses red-brown clays with a high iron concentration to create terracotta
Traditional terracotta tiles are known for their deep, earthy reddish brown hues when they are burnt with iron-rich clay
It is possible to get these tiles in either glazed or unglazed versions, enabling you to explore a wide range of possibilities that may be readily integrated into your home’s interior design plan to provide a layer of warmth
Unglazed and glazed terracotta tiles are available
Tiles made of unglazed terracotta give a non-slip surface that is both soft and durable, making them a popular choice for flooring
Unglazed terracotta wall tiles must be sealed immediately after installation and every few years or so throughout their lifetime
The tiles will be shielded against harm caused by moisture or dirt on their surface thanks to this procedure
Ceramic tiles that have been hardened by a glaze, on the other hand, will have a smooth surface
To prevent moisture and dirt from permeating the biscuit of the tile
Unlike unglazed terracotta tiles, glazed terracotta tiles do not need to be sealed, making them perfect for usage in high-humidity locations like the bathroom
It is common practice to only use glazed terracotta tiles on the walls since their texture and gloss may be a tripping hazard if they are used on the floor
Before making your final tile choices, it is crucial to verify that the material may be utilized as a flooring option!
